After being stuck inside for days, people in Buffalo are starting to venture out into the feet of snow left by the holiday weekend blizzard to replenish supplies.
Buffalo blizzard survivors are in need of supplies after a major winter storm dumped more than 5 feet of snow on the area. Residents continue shoveling out and tell FOX Weather’s Robert Ray the impact the storm has had on the city.
